What bothers me most is the lack of flow. Effects are going to every direction which makes it look messy. I gotta admit that you did well with the blending. Also the colors are good. I'm not too sure about those leaf brushes but if the flow was correct they would most likely fit in well.

What I'd do is sharpen her a bit (maybe 30-60%). Try not to overblend her into the bg as you did now; you got the depth a bit weird, use burn tool to make more shadows. Flow is kind of fine imo... Not extremely defined but in it's place.

I agree with what Melez said (though I try not to listen to him too often since he's allways high on Morphine), try learning how to use the blur/sharpen and burn/dodge(think thats what its called) tools dor added depth in the tag.

Right now its a bit monotone and stiff without flow and a decent focalpoint (mainly due to the left side being pretty much empty).

If your going to add text dont make it to big and try to place it somewhat close to the focalpoint.
